Greetings.
Is it necessary to complete the Mangree/camoudile puzzle to go to to the next step to completing the game? Can it be bypassed? The piece of the game is taking way too long. Thanks, Permriv |

It is not absolutely necessary if you do not mind missing a clue for the dragon/snake puzzle in Serenia but if you do not have a saved game for Serenia, you will be stuck because you will not have access to the linking book at the end of Haven.( edited to Haven thanks to wstrohm
In other words: if you like to stick to "rules", it cannot be bypassed. The camoudile will eat you. You could always read a walkthrough for that hint. This message has been edited. Last edited by: nanoukmetal, |

Try applying the Revelation patches. For the PC version 1.02 patch, Ubisoft says, "Timing of the Mangree puzzle is tweaked to be less time sensitive."
The PC patches are available here. I recommend applying the 1.02 patch and then the 1.03 patch. The 1.02 patch is 41.1 MB, while the 1.03 patch is only 15.4 MB, which may mean there's "good stuff" included in 1.02 that isn't included in 1.03. Apply the patches as follows after installing or re-installing Revelation: -- a. Log into Win XP with full Administrator privileges, and close all open applications. ----- 1. Download both patches to a folder, NOT to the Desktop. -- b. Click on Start > Run. -- c. Browse to myst4_v1.00_to_v1.02_pc.exe, and double-click on it to put it in the Open: box. -- d. Click on OK to start the install process. -- e. Follow the Wizard's instructions, and accept the install defaults. -- f. Reboot when installation is complete. -- g. Close all open applications. -- h. Click on Start > Run. -- i. Browse to myst4_v1.0_to_v1.03_pc.exe, and double-click on it to put it in the Open: box. -- j. Click on OK to start the install process. -- k. Follow the Wizard's instructions, and accept the install defaults. -- l. Reboot when installation is complete. -- m. Log into Win XP with full Administrator privileges, and close all open applications. -- n. Play Revelation. The Mac version 1.01 and version 1.03 patches are available here. The Start > Run, etc., steps are what apply the patch. If you didn't do them, you didn't apply anything. So, you must complete the steps as written! Note that neither patch directly does anything to advance you in the game. The version 1.02 patch, for example, changes the timing of the Mangree puzzle so that it's easier to solve, but doesn't do anything else for that puzzle. Heimdall Semper ubi sub ubi |
